-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y path.travis.yml
32 lines (32 loc) · 1.35 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
sudo: false
language: python
services:
- "docker"
env:
global:
secure: "ug89XJ4LKxi3fLNjnJSMjAR40IPMKmH1lFIUHqga2cKsZqt7e1rTCCJfyXqGERYQJTN+AwIZ6pUobyxfUKyWD6G9ZvoLX9WjQHHFgSgIDxvE0F/WmJvNgbHFlkWoZTRZ+EWMJU4e9x0tPVah4GVwCc3vHno1XKVPP1SVmcjQ4qBkYB7af0eHsgsSP7eHrpy0xeVvONmvIAg2fj5OnXb5jpfcGH+Xz+1hWPrv0DiDVAf2D+LcGaiWl+FZBkAswXG46w6lWg/LKktMU4lPmO8FP2CeG2Wl6UmH0m25RBAHJDI2HaOKZBt5d75DEV6HwJQN0WD2rGt3mSV/cFILaE5Mth2W2eRkYFZOO6RGZjq9IuZkXphqEQU49dMcTRC/QBrtL332fFXAZJd5DHfyLydhj0Vtl3RQpKD6TYpJMriVlIYe4Ec0RzDHfaUBqNzeQ8mclxu84oYpQpXA/lqkFdGxVrKYFYTnXapDy9WNkUSAD6F7mTU6NEOlYhrvy32tkWQaQYAifjeQn8Wb/68fGfURI9WUvjs4/e/1X5XmLtoM2ZZxNNbgtBpGAp3MXjQqiRJV/eWM5lcguY5hQjQvA6n2dxAmCGSnZmJ2X0aepXUddwHwGMCxu7IYk61X0TnlPjKUuP3per5mMDydNEePvkF365vZ0W7RGDpmYD7PUgzFyOU="
matrix:
- PG_VERSION=11.5
- PG_VERSION=10.10
- PG_VERSION=9.6.15
- PG_VERSION=9.5.19
- PG_VERSION=9.4.24
install:
- pip install awscli
script:
- make build postgresql_version=${PG_VERSION}
deploy:
- provider: script
skip_cleanup: true
script:
- make deploy-all list-all postgresql_version=${PG_VERSION} layer_name=postgresql-libpq-ssl-dev
on:
branch: dev
condition: ${PG_VERSION} = 11.5
- provider: script
skip_cleanup: true
script:
- make deploy-all list-all postgresql_version=${PG_VERSION} layer_name=postgresql-libpq-ssl
on:
branch: master
condition: ${PG_VERSION} = 11.5